The G25's unique dual-motor force feedback transmission delivers powerful high-fidelity force effects to the hand-stitched leather wheel so you can feel under-and oversteer before you're on the barrier. Sit down turn off the lights and crank up the sound. You're not playing games anymore; with the G25 you're racing. Features Six-speed shifter with push-down reverse gear Choose exactly the right gear for the turn. Leather-wrapped shift knob Drive in style! Sequential shift mode Switch between 6-speed and sequential shifting modes. Logitech's exclusive carpet grip system Holds fast to the carpet to provide a realistic driving experience. Stainless steel gas brake and clutch pedals Eliminates flex from the pedals so you can brake and accelerate with more precision. The clutch pedal makes heel-and-toe downshifting possible keeping your gear changes quick and your RPMs high. 28 cm leather-wrapped steering wheel rim With the 900-degree wheel rotation and hand-stitched leather the wheel provides a realistic driving experience. Dual-motor force feedback The mechanism is smooth quiet and powerful. What's in the Box Logitech G25 Racing Wheel (steering wheel) Shifter module Gas brake and clutch pedals Power supply System Requirements PC with Pentium processor or compatible 256 MB RAM 20 MB of available hard disk space CD-ROM drive USB port Windows XP or Windows Vista OR PlayStation 2 computer entertainment system

If you're considering buying one of these but are wondering (as I did) if you can justify the extra cost of this wheel over the cheaper ones I'd have to say it's worth every penny. The feel of this wheel is so much better it's hard to put it into words! Once it's fixed to a mounting it's completely solid, the force feedback is firm and convincing and the motion is smooth and responsive. The pedals are also great and of high quality and durability. The only part that doesn't quite measure up as others have said is the gear shift which is too loose.
This wheel is totally PS3 compatible. I use it with GT5 (if you hold down the Triangle button at the start of the race it activates the Clutch pedal as well although for some reason you can't set this up in the menus!), F1CE and soon Grid. Playing GT5 online it feels like cheating, especially on the Daytona circuit as the wheel allows for much more precise steering than a pad ever could. Also with the Force Feedback it's possible to tell exactly which wheel is on the rumble strip with your eyes closed. Obviously they've used some sort of voodoo there.
As an added bonus I've found that i can use the Gearstick console as extra buttons and a second hat switch in my flight-sims so even LockOn has become more enjoyable since i bought this! |

I've always wanted to have the G25 when I first saw it. Now I finally have it, and enjoying every bit of it. Instead of feel like steering a piece of plastic that jerks when you hit something in the game, the G25 really makes you feel like you are steering a car: logitech had eleminated that annoying friction feeling in a normal force feedback wheel, while improved the force feedback further still, propably due to the bigger housing for the electric motors in G25. PC racing simulators like live for speed really brings out the best of G25. Also, to my very surprise, as I used to play Gran Turismo 4 with Driving Force Pro, I thought GT4 with DFP is the end of story, but even so G25 makes GT4 a better experience - such a pain to do fast multiple turns with DFP but with the smoothness of G25 it became such fun. Oh yes, and the pedals and the shifter as well, not so real as the wheel but nevertheless marvelous and way ahead of anything else on the market. Everything about G25 is so smooth and precise, I think is fair to say Logitech had perfected force feedback steering - at least for the time being. |
